The Australasian Hospitality and Gaming Expo (AHG Expo) — presented by TAB, MAX and SKY — will celebrate its 10th birthday in Brisbane on Wednesday, 12 March and Thursday, 13 March 2025… and this is one party you won’t want to miss.
Are you ready for the greatest AHG Expo party yet?
One of the biggest hospitality and gaming industry events is heading back to the Brisbane Convention and Exhibition Centre — and this year, it’s celebrating 10 years since it all began.
It’s hard to believe that the first AHG Expo took place on the Gold Coast a decade ago. Since then, the AHG Expo has transformed from humble beginnings to a cornerstone event on the Australasian hospitality and gaming industry calendar.

This year, the brand new ‘Discovery Deck’ will be adding to the excitement. Aiming to further enhance the visitor experience, this special speakers’ stage will be a place to discuss key industry trends and advancements, innovations, technology and business development. Presentations on the Discovery Deck will occur on Day One of the Expo (12 March). Each speaker will share a 20-minute presentation, followed by a further 10 minutes to answer audience questions.

As if all that weren’t exciting enough, the AHG Congress provides the ultimate taster for the two-day AHG Expo. Taking place on Tuesday, 11 March (also at the Brisbane Convention and Exhibition Centre), the AHG Congress is the club industry’s leading governance and management congress. Presented by ClubsNSW, Clubs Queensland and the Club Managers’ Association Australia, it’s a place for industry members to hear directly from leaders and trailblazers about hospitality and gaming’s hottest topics.
